We have a new paper out in Molecular Ecology, led by @devinbendixsen.bsky.social ! Reproductive isolation due to divergent ecological selection is accompanied by vast genomic instability in experimentally evolved yeast populations onlinelibrary.wiley.com/doi/10.1111/...

Just out in PNAS! www.pnas.org/doi/10.1073/... "The evolution of thermal performance curves in response to rising temperatures across the model genus yeast". Beautiful work using experimental evolution forecasting climate impacts on biodiversity by Jennifer Molinet @jennifermolinet.bsky.social

Heads up #microbiology peeps! Postdoc Javier Pinto looked at two common estimates of population growth and fitness in microbiology - cell density (OD) and cell count (flow cyt) - across different species and strains of yeast. We found some surprises! micropublication.org/journals/bio...
